Vladeck Attorneys File Lawsuit Against The Polo Bar for Sexual Harassment, Discrimination, and Retaliation.
07/30/2025Vladeck, Raskin & Clark Partner Jeremiah Iadevaia and Associate James Bagley have filed a lawsuit on behalf of Frank Nobiletti against The Polo Bar, a well-known New York City restaurant popular with celebrities. Nobiletti, who worked as a server and bartender at the restaurant for seven years, alleges that the establishment fosters a culture of sexual harassment, drug and alcohol abuse, and retaliates against employees who raise concerns.
The lawsuit includes disturbing allegations of sexual harassment involving management and highlights a toxic work environment for both men and women. Nobiletti claims that when he came forward to HR with the issues, he was retaliated against and wrongfully terminated in 2024, which he believes was directly tied to his complaints.
The lawsuit also includes claims of staff drinking on the job, engaging in fraudulent behavior, and using alcohol intended for guests.
